Colombo is the capital city with numerous places of traveller’s significance, some of the must visit ones are: 1. Dehiwala Zoo 2. Dutch Period Museum 3. Fort Clock Tower 4. Gangaramaya Temple 5. Independence Hall 6. Mt Lavinia Beach

The mixture of sun and sand with the perfect atmosphere offers unforgettable moments for a family away from disharmony of city life. Some striking beaches of Sri Lanka include:

1. Negombo 2. Mount Lavinia 3. Kalutara 4. Beruwela 5. Bentota 6. Hikkaduwa 7. Galle 8. Arugam Bay

Coming towards the rural area from Colombo, Nuwara Eliya, the most renowned hill station, about 6000 feet above sea level possesses dramatic landscape. During the travel between Colombo to Nuwara Eliya comes Kitulgala where the movie ‘A Bridge over the River Kwai’ was made. Going forward from Nuwara Eliya to Haputale appears the Horton Plains Nation Park (7200 ft). This is the islands highest & most remote plain also recognised as the ‘The end of the World’ as here the cliff plunges approximately vertically for 700m.

Other than this, there are rich legacy sites where the ‘Temple of Tooth’ in Kandy is a pleasure to see.
